Вопрос задан 21.02.2019 в 18:22. Предмет Информатика. Спрашивает Евсеева Дарья.

Написать программу,которая вычисляет сумму первых n членов ряда 1,3,5,7. Количество суммируемых

членов ряда задаётся во время роботы программы.(ниже представлен рекомендуемый вид экрана во время работы программы)Вычисление частичной суммы рада 1,3,5,7.Введите количество суммируемых членов ряда: 15Сумма первых 15 членов ряда равна 330.
0 0
Перейти к ответам

Ответы на вопрос

Внимание! Ответы на вопросы дают живые люди. Они могут содержать ошибочную информацию, заблуждения, а также ответы могут быть сгенерированы нейросетями. Будьте внимательны. Если вы уверены, что ответ неверный, нажмите кнопку "Пожаловаться" под ответом.
Отвечает Пьянкова Валерия.
Var i,n,s:integer;
begin
readln(n);
for i:=1 to n do
  s:=s+(2*i-1);
writeln('S=',s);
end.
0 0
Отвечает нейросеть ChatGpt. Будьте внимательны, ответы нейросети могут содержать ошибочные или выдуманные данные.

Решение

Для решения данной задачи нам потребуется написать программу на языке программирования, которая будет вычислять сумму первых `n` членов ряда `1, 3, 5, 7`.

Ниже представлен пример программы на языке Python, которая реализует данную логику:

```python n = int(input("Введите количество суммируемых членов ряда: "))

sum_of_series = 0 current_number = 1 for i in range(n): sum_of_series += current_number current_number += 2

print("Сумма первых", n, "членов ряда равна", sum_of_series) ```

В этой программе мы сначала запрашиваем у пользователя количество суммируемых членов ряда с помощью функции `input()`. Затем мы создаем переменную `sum_of_series`, в которой будем сохранять сумму членов ряда. Также у нас есть переменная `current_number`, которая инициализируется значением 1 и будет использоваться для генерации членов ряда.

Затем мы используем цикл `for` для прохождения по `n` итерациям. На каждой итерации мы добавляем текущий член ряда `current_number` к сумме `sum_of_series` и увеличиваем `current_number` на 2, чтобы получить следующий нечетный член ряда.

Наконец, мы выводим результат с помощью функции `print()`, используя значения `n` и `sum_of_series`.

Пример работы программы: ``` Введите количество суммируемых членов ряда: 15 Сумма первых 15 членов ряда равна 330 ```

Таким образом, программа вычисляет сумму первых `n` членов ряда `1, 3, 5, 7` и выводит результат на экран.

0 0

Топ вопросов за вчера в категории Информатика

Последние заданные вопросы в категории Информатика

Задать вопрос